Tropical evergreen forest

  • The evergreen forests exist along the Western Ghats and the north eastern states, where there is high annual rainfall.

  • Lion – tailed macaque, different types of snakes, a variety of insects, and different species of butterflies (including the Atlas Moth - the world's biggest moth) are found in these forests.
